Adjunct Instructor – Social Work University of Southern Mississippi – Hattiesburg, MS Position Details Location: Hattiesburg, 118 College Drive, Hattiesburg, Mississippi, 39406-0001, United States Division: School of Social Work Position Type: Faculty (Adjunct/Part‑Time) Employment Status: Part Time Pay Grade: Generic Grade Job Summary Adjunct faculty members facilitate students' achievement of course objectives and prepare students to matriculate through the programs at the undergraduate and graduate level. Prepare and submit syllabi, grades, and other required documentation in a timely manner. Primary Duties and Responsibilities Adhere to university policy and course schedule. Teach undergraduate and/or graduate coursework. Communicate any concerns with the appropriate program coordinator, director, or designee. Communicate course requirements to students. Provide accessible office hours to students. Report grades and other required documentation in a timely manner. Perform other duties as assigned. Minimum Qualifications Master's degree in Social Work from an accredited university. Two years post‑master’s degree experience. Ability to teach effectively (both online and in traditional settings) at the university level in an undergraduate and graduate Social Work program. Uphold the mission and values of the School of Social Work. Knowledge, Skills & Abilities Knowledge of the Social Work Code of Ethics. Knowledge of Social Work Professional and Technical Standards. Ability to develop educational presentations on select topics. Ability to work as part of a team. Excellent written, interpersonal, and oral communication skills. Preferred Qualifications Doctoral degree in Social Work from an accredited university. License as an LCSW. Teaching, mentoring, and service experience at the university level. Experience with online course delivery and instruction. Experience with Canvas and ZOOM technology.
